Y559 NFC is a 2001 Hyundai Trajet in Blue with a 1,991c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 10 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 60%.
Across all 2001 Hyundai Trajet models, the average MOT pass rate is 64.6% with a typical mileage of 79,196 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Hyundai Trajet f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 8,617 recorded failures. If you're considering buying Y559 NFC,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Hyundai Trajet typically stays on UK roads for around 26 years. At 25 years old, this Hyundai Trajet is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
